Job Description

You would be joining one of our six cross-functional product development teams. These include the CRM, Admin & Onboarding, Conversations, Messaging & Scheduling, Automations & Integrations and Data Insights teams . You will be working with other frontend engineers as well as backend engineers, product managers, designers and other teams here at Close.

Come help us with projects like…

  • Conceiving, designing, building, and launching new user-facing features
  • Implementing new AI features to turbocharge our customers’ daily tasks
  • Working with Twilio’s API, WebSockets, and WebRTC to improve our calling and SMS features
  • Building user-facing analytics features that provide actionable insights based on sales activity data
  • Enhancing our web app with real-time updates powered by GraphQL Subscriptions
  • Improving real-time collaboration user experience
  • Leveraging the latest AI LLMs from providers like OpenAI, Groq and AssemblyAI
  • Expanding our frontend GraphQL usage
  • Extending our React component library

About You

We’re looking for an experienced full-time Frontend Software Engineer to join our engineering team. Someone who has a solid understanding of web technologies and wants to help design, implement, and launch major user-facing features.

You’re comfortable working in a fast-paced environment with a small and talented team where you’re supported in your efforts to grow professionally. You are able to manage your time well, communicate effectively and collaborate in a fully distributed team.

  • Senior 1 & 2 level candidates should have 5+ years experience building modern frontend single page applications in JavaScript, HTML, and CSS, with at least 3 years of that experience using React.
  • Staff level candidates should have 8+ years of experience.
  • Mid-level candidates should have ~3 years of similar experience and be eager to level up with the right opportunity.
  • You should have significant experience designing, debugging, and optimizing frontend applications to make them fast and reliable. You have significant experience with REST APIs and thoroughly understand requests. You have experience participating in code reviews and providing overall code quality suggestions to help maintain the structure and quality of the codebase.
  • You should have great product sense and be able to think through user experience issues before diving into the code, and you exhibit a love for great UI.
  • You care about the craftsmanship of the code and systems you produce.
  • You can speak and write in English
  • You are located in the USA (lower 48 timezones)

Bonus points if you have…

  • Experience implementing real-time (e.g. websockets, polling, etc.) web apps
  • Experience working with GraphQL endpoints
  • Utilized AI LLMs from providers like OpenAI, Groq and AssemblyAI in a production web app
  • An eye for design and experience with Figma, Sketch, Abstract, Photoshop, or similar
  • Led small project teams building and launching features
  • Contributed open source code (core or plugins) for a popular frontend framework such as React, Vue, or Angular
  • Built B2B SaaS products
  • Experience with sales or sales tools

Benefits

  • Competitive compensation including an organization-wide goal-based bonus
  • Paid Time Off: 5 Weeks PTO upon joining + Winter Holiday Break and Summer Holiday Break. Each year with the company, you’ll receive 2 extra PTO days
  • 80% Work Option: Work with your manager to choose between working 5 day weeks (standard full-time) or 4 day weeks @ 80% pay
  • Paid Parental Leave for primary and secondary caregivers
  • Sabbatical: After 5 years with the team, you’re eligible for a 1 month paid sabbatical
  • Healthcare (US residents): Medical, Dental, Vision with HSA option (US residents), Dependent care FSA (US residents)
  • 401k (US residents): We match 6% contributions with immediate vesting
